Nurburgring, June 24 -- Indian endurance specialist and tech-entrepreneur Akshay Gupta continued his run of international success with a third-place finish in the competitive SP3T class at the 2025 ADAC Ravenol 24 Hours of Nurburgring. Sharing the 808 Cupra Leon TCR DSG with Japan's Junichi Umemoto and German duo Lutz Obermann and Dennis Leissing, the AsBest Racing quartet outperformed expectations to climb the podium despite early gearbox gremlins and an overnight repair stop that cost nearly two hours.

Qualifying on Friday afternoon was a nail-biter, with just two seconds covering the five quickest SP3T runners. The AsBest Racing Cupra slotted into fifth, its crew quietly confident that race savvy would outweigh outright pace.
